Patrick Clement

Patrick Clement is a former newspaper editor and a University of Kansas alum. In May 2020 he graduated from the prestigious Screenwriting/Directing MFA Program at Columbia University in New York City. His short film Rabbits won Best Student Short at the New Hampshire Film Festival and Best Film at the Knoxville Film Fest. Most recently, his thesis film ‘Three Corner House’ (starring Orange is the New Black’s Michael J. Burg) won Best Actor at the Tallgrass Film Festival for newcomer Ty Baumann’s portrayal of a sexual adventurous teen in the subversive drama about family secrets. He is a seven-time Kansas Press Association Award winner, a Catwalk Artist Residency fellow and his book of rare William S Burroughs portraits won two Humanities Grants from the KU School of the Arts.
